Located in Hokkaido, the Wakkanai Noshappu Aquarium was established in July 1968 as the 100th aquarium in Japan and is recognized as the northernmost aquarium in the country. The facility allows visitors to see fish and seals that live in the cold northern seas. It is part of a complex called Wakkarium, which includes the adjacent Wakkanai City Youth Science Museum.
